Start your day with an adventurous hike to the Marble Mountains near Da Nang. These limestone peaks offer breathtaking views of the surrounding area and house several Buddhist temples and pagodas. Spend a couple of hours exploring the caves and discovering the unique rock formations. Estimated cost: Free. Time spent: 3-4 hours.
Take a cable car ride to Ba Na Hills, a mountain resort with stunning landscapes and thrilling activities. Enjoy the panoramic views of the countryside and experience the heart-pounding sensation of the Golden Bridge, a unique architectural marvel. Indulge in local cuisine at one of the restaurants on-site. Estimated cost: Entrance fee - $30, Cable car - $15. Time spent: 4-5 hours.
Head to Hanoi and immerse yourself in the vibrant atmosphere of the Old Quarter. Wander through the narrow streets filled with traditional shops, street food stalls, and historical buildings. Don't miss the chance to try delicious local delicacies like pho or banh mi from street vendors. Estimated cost: Varies based on personal expenses. Time spent: 2-3 hours.
Embark on an adventurous night kayaking tour in Ha Long Bay. Explore the breathtaking limestone karsts, hidden caves, and sparkling bioluminescent waters. This thrilling experience will provide a unique perspective of the bay under the starry night sky. Estimated cost: Tour package - $50. Time spent: 2-3 hours.
Vietnam offers numerous hidden gems and local favorites for adventure seekers. Consider exploring the Cu Chi Tunnels near Ho Chi Minh City, where you can crawl through underground passageways used during the Vietnam War. The Phong Nha-Ke Bang National Park is another destination worth visiting for its stunning caves and adventurous jungle treks. Don't forget to try canyoning in Dalat, where you can rappel down waterfalls and explore the natural beauty of the Central Highlands.
